Alphabet and Tesla lost market value this week

Alphabet and Tesla saw significant losses in market value this week. Alphabet’s stock fell 8% despite beating revenue expectations, due to high capital spending of nearly $45 billion.

The company’s free cash flow turned negative for the first time as a public company. Tesla’s stock lost 18% after missing earnings expectations and seeing its operating margin fall.

Nvidia, a supplier to these tech giants, added roughly $100 billion in market value, rising 2%. The contrast between the losers and winners highlights the issue of who pays for the AI build-out.

The total loss for Alphabet and Tesla was about $330 billion and $250 billion, respectively.
